Is 40Cr the same as the listed equivalent standards?

40Cr is commonly discussed with GB 40Cr, comparable to 5140-type alloy structural steel. Final equivalence should be confirmed against the active order standard, drawing, and property requirements.

What delivery condition should I specify for 40Cr?

Common discussion points include Hot rolled, QT depending on requirements, Peeled, Machined. The right condition depends on downstream application, machining route, and inspection requirements.

What applications use 40Cr?

40Cr is commonly discussed for Shaft bars, Fasteners, Transmission components. Buyers should confirm load, surface route, and document requirements before quotation.
